**FAQ: What happens if the Bightner assignment service loses its seed store?**

For the weekly eng sync: if the seed store is wiped, all A/B bucket assignments for active experiments on Corvelle become non-deterministic until restored from the nightly snapshot. Restore takes about ten minutes; experiments pause automatically. Recovery requires unsealing the snapshot vault, which only the on-call rotation can do. The vault unseals with the phrase below.

vault phrase of kawep-bajog = novath-normir-istwyn-druok-zorok-eliok-novmir-quenvan-gilys

## Ticket: Vault Locked During Health-Check Rotation

While reviewing the Corvasse load balancer change, note that rotating the /healthz token locked the Ashgrove secrets vault: the balancer's probe credentials expired mid-deploy, and the vault's auto-seal triggered after repeated failures. Please verify the retry logic in the patch before we unseal. Unsealing requires the recovery passphrase recorded below.

strongbox words: druvan-lamys-eliius-jorax-istox-soreth-ulays-gilix-ralix-oliiel-norwyn-casvan-praius

Runbook 7.3 — Archive reel transfers. Scope: nitrate-safe film reels moving from Hollis Vault to the Branlow Archive. Reels travel in sealed canisters, upright, max six per crate. No stacking, no heat exposure, vehicle climate on. Dispatch confirms canister count against the vault sheet before loading. Courier waits dockside; crates move last-on, first-off. At release, dispatch performs the confidential hand-over step stated below.

drop instructions, hahip-badug: the quenox ralath courier leaves the kaseth fraiel rusiel tameth belys istdor ralion giliel ledger at gate 7830 under passcode 165413

FINANCE REVIEW SUMMARY — PILOT CHURN

Churn in the Larkspur pilot exceeded forecast, concentrated among small accounts onboarded in the first wave. Revenue impact is modest; acquisition spend on the cohort is written off. Retention fixes ship next cycle. Margin on remaining pilot accounts holds above plan. The board should read the confidential note below before the pilot go/no-go decision.

board note of kawig-tahog: Ulairax Works is in early talks to buy Noriusix Works for about $31.4 million. The Pelmir launch date is April 2, and nothing goes to the press before then.